Key Provisions to Make an Energy Efficient Residential Building in Algerian Saharan Climate

2019 
this work focuses on a comparative study between two residential buildings; one conventional (inefficient and uncomfortable) house and the other one more low-energy in a residential block subjected to complicated climatic conditions. The findings further suggest that deployed concepts should be based on a more rational use of energy, a good insulation practice: by optimizing thermal performance of opaque and transparent walls (walls, windows and doors) and eliminating thermal bridges, a passive heating of living spaces using solar gains and a better compactness. However, under the influence of the studied concepts, it seems that it is impossible to attribute the type A label. This is mainly due to the very severe conditions corresponding to this Saharan climate. To reach this level, it needed to integrate other bioclimatic concepts adapted to this climate such as a multi-functional active system for heating, cooling and evaporative humidification.
